Poughkeepsie Farm Project, located in Poughkeepsie, New York, is a thriving Community Supported Agriculture (CSA) initiative dedicated to promoting sustainable practices while connecting the locals to fresh, organic produce. With a strong commitment to environmental stewardship, the farm is both USDA certified organic and certified naturally grown, ensuring that all produced goods maintain the highest standards of organic integrity.
Seasonal Offerings
The farm's diverse offerings include an impressive array of seasonal fruits and vegetables, such as sweet cherries, tender figs, and various colorful tomatoes. In addition to staples like kale, broccoli, and corn, Poughkeepsie Farm Project also cultivates herbs and specialty items.
